Sports Court Resurfacing in Tampa, FL
Sports court resurfacing services involve restoring and renewing existing sports surfaces such as tennis courts, basketball courts, pickleball courts, and multi-use recreational areas. This process typically includes cleaning, repairing cracks or surface damage, and applying fresh layers of surfacing material to improve playability, safety, and appearance. Property owners often request this service to extend the lifespan of their courts, enhance their aesthetic appeal, or prepare the surface for new sporting seasons, ensuring a smooth and durable playing area for years to come.
Before requesting sports court resurfacing, property owners should consider the current condition of the surface, including any cracks, uneven areas, or surface wear. Understanding the type of existing surface-such as asphalt, concrete, or synthetic material-can influence the best resurfacing approach. Additionally, clarifying the desired outcome, whether for recreational use or aesthetic upgrade, helps determine the appropriate materials and methods. Proper preparation and maintenance history are also useful details to share when planning for resurfacing projects.

Sports Court Resurfacing Questions
What types of sports courts can be resurfaced? Resurfacing services can update tennis, basketball, pickleball, and multi-sport courts for improved performance and appearance.
How often should a sports court be resurfaced? Courts typically require resurfacing every 5 to 10 years, depending on usage and weather conditions.
What are common signs that a court needs resurfacing? Visible cracks, uneven surfaces, fading colors, and reduced traction are indicators that resurfacing may be needed.
What benefits does resurfacing provide? Resurfacing enhances safety, extends the lifespan of the court, and improves playing conditions and aesthetics.
